WebIn his book Literary Blasphemies (1927), Ernest Boyd concurred: The author of “The Raven” and “Annabel Lee” would have a page or two in the anthologies, and the creator of Dupin would be mentioned as the father of the modern detective story, but Poe without Griswold would be half forgotten as an American Tieck or an E. T. A. Hoffmann. . . .

WebIn 1927, in a work called Literary Blasphemies, Ernest Boyd laments that one could no longer openly relish Swift’s love of laughter, manifest in the coarse and silly things he published, and complains that an overemphasis on Swift’s epitaph and his final illness had distorted Swift’s essential nature. 1 Also taking issue with the prominence of the doomed … Web5 mrt. 2024 · blasphemy in American English.
